Baseball Recap: DeLaSalle Islanders vs. Mound-Westonka White Hawks

If DeLaSalle was feeling good off their 11-2 takedown of Fridley last Wednesday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The DeLaSalle Islanders fell 5-2 to the Mound-Westonka White Hawks on Friday. DeLaSalle was given a dose of their own medicine in this game as Mound-Westonka apparently hadn't forgotten their loss the last time these teams played back in May of 2022.

For Mound-Westonka's part, Isaiah Walker made a splash while hitting and pitching. He didn't allow a single earned run and only two hits while striking out 11 over seven innings pitched. Walker has been consistent recently: he hasn't given up more than two walks in four consecutive pitching appearances. Walker was also solid in the batter's box, going 2-for-4 with two RBI.

Walker wasn't the only one making solid contact as four players wound up with at least one hit. One of them was Cole Munstertiger, who scored a run while going 2-for-3. Jack Nelson was another key contributor, scoring a run while going 1-for-3.

DeLaSalle's defeat dropped their record down to 9-8. As for Mound-Westonka, their victory bumped their record up to 13-9.
